ASSA ABLOY, Cisco Systems Join to Harness Power of IP Network

Published: October 31, 2006

SAN DIEGO – ASSA ABLOY’s newly minted partnership with Cisco Systems created quite a buzz at ASIS. The two heavyweights unveiled their plans to develop compatible technologies allowing the convergence of physical and logical access. Making its debut in the United States, the joint demonstration from the two companies featured a “network door” solution combining ASSA ABLOY’s new standards-based Highly Intelligent Operation (Hi-O™) lock-technology system with Cisco’s patent-pending IP-based converged access-control technology.

The collaboration is designed to ensure that ASSA ABLOY’s Hi-O™ enabled products are interoperable with Cisco’s approach to integrated IP solutions for physical security built on Cisco’s Intelligent Converged Environment. The technologies allow for the integration of video surveillance and physical security devices into IP-based networks.

ASSA ABLOY’s open standard- based “plug- and- play” Hi-O™ system permits electronic door components such as locks, door sensors, door actuators and smart card readers to work right out of the box.
